Where is Aintree?

Aintree is located in the county of Merseyside, North West England, two miles west of the town of Kirkby, five miles north of the major city of Liverpool, 139 miles north of Cardiff, 171 miles south of Edinburgh, and 180 miles north-west of London. Aintree lies two miles south-west of the Lancashire border, and was historically in the county of Lancashire. Aintree falls within the metropolitan district council of Sefton. It is in the L10 postcode district. The post town for Aintree is Liverpool.

What is the latitude and longitude of Aintree?

The centre of Aintree is located at position 53.48285° latitude and -2.93647° longitude.

What is the easting and northing of Aintree?

The centre of Aintree is located at the grid reference easting 337953 and northing 398867 within the British National Grid (OSGB36) system.
